LEGO Ideas Friends 21319 Central Perk gallery

Enjoy a closer look at the new LEGO Ideas set based on Friends, 21319 Central Perk, in these images that re-create some of the series’ classic moments

I absolutely adore Friends. From the warm glow of 1990s nostalgia to the writing that is still razor sharp today, there is not a single thing about the show I don’t love. So when I had the chance to review the latest LEGO Ideas set, 21319 Central Perk, I knew I wanted to try and recreate some memorable moments from the series, as well as shooting a few setups of my own too.

From a photography perspective the ingenious idea to base the build on the television studio that the Central Perk scenes were filmed in, complete with angled stage area, allowed me to easily position the minifigures almost anywhere on the set and still get a great shot. That is quite rare a treat when compared with most conventionally shaped LEGO sets.

Each of the seven exclusive minifigures are wonderful recreations of their on-screen counterparts and once placed into position onto the Central Perk set it really did feel like I was shooting my own brick built episode of the show.
